E420 misfire codes

* Just finished replacing four cam follower/hyd elements on the left cyl head of this M119.985 ('97 W210.072). Also replaced all 8 oil tubes on the left head. The exact problems were one open oil tube and one ticking hydraulic element. Engine is now quiet but,
* Now there are misfires in cyls 2, 3, and 4 (you can feel it misfire and there are specific misfire codes). Replaced all 8 plugs, plug connectors and reset codes. Still the misfire. Again codes for cyls 2, 3, and 4. Reset codes again and swapped coil packs on cyls 2 and 3 with those on cyls 6 and 7. Still the misfire and again the codes for cyls 2, 3, and 4. So, unless I've missed something, that rules out coil packs and everything below them. If I'd reinstalled the left cams out of time, I don't believe that error would have triggered misfire codes.
* But it doesn't rule out an engine wiring problem. The wiring harness is(stiff and) original on this car. Comments lean toward frequent engine wiring problems through '95 E420s but infrequent after that.
* My question is this. How do I confirm a bad harness (hopefully without peeling insulation and hoping to find a problem) given the misfire codes and the above work? Any other ideas? Thanks.
